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42693 0023835941 341 2971286
73 1806
73 1806
9476 2910699 9930 202
All about undefined
Interested in learning more?
73 1806
9476 2910699 9930 202
See more
13502813 603680507
61481410454 82 81795394 56
See more
0765592 50 82702557094
9128743543 8226 94571
See more